Emergency Water Extraction
When a pipe bursts or a roof leaks, water can spread quickly, causing significant damage. Our team uses state-of-the-art equipment to extract water from your property, reducing the risk of further damage and preventing mold growth.
Structural Drying Process
After water extraction, our team will set up a structural drying process to dry out the affected areas. This involves using specialized equipment to circulate warm air and reduce moisture levels to prevent further damage.
Mold Inspection and Testing
After a storm, mold can grow rapidly in damp environments. Our team will conduct a thorough mold inspection to identify potential mold growth and test for mold spores to find out the best course of action.
Containment and Air Filtration
When mold is present, our team will contain the affected area to prevent mold spores from spreading and install air filtration systems to ensure a safe living environment.
Mold Removal from Drywall
Our team has the necessary equipment and expertise to remove mold from drywall and replace affected materials to prevent further damage.
Post-Remediation Verification
After mold remediation, our team will verify the area is safe and conduct a final inspection to ensure the job is complete and your property is restored to its original condition.

Storm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small, contained water damage.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Professional help is needed for large-scale water damage and structural drying.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to safely remove and replace wet drywall and prevent further damage. |
| Storm damage to roof |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to assess and repair roof damage, ensuring a safe and secure living environment. |
| Hidden water damage behind walls |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to detect and repair hidden water damage, preventing further damage and mold growth. |
| Mold growth in attic | No | Yes | Professional help is needed to safely remove and remediate mold growth, ensuring a safe living environment. |

Storm Damage Restoration Cost in the 75001 Area
The cost of storm damage restoration in 75001 can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ide a customized estimate based on your specific needs, ensuring you receive accurate pricing and increase insurance coverage.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, amount of water, and equipment needed |
| Structural Dr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, and drying time |
| Mold Remediation |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old, and remediation process |
| Roof Repair |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of damaged area, type of roofing material, and repair process |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$3,000 – $15,000 | Size of affected area, amount of water, and recovery process |
| Attic and Crawl Space Mold Remediation | $2,500 – $12,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old, and remediation process |

How do I know if I have hidden water damage behind walls?
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ect, but look for signs of water damage such as warping, discoloration, or musty odors. If you suspect hidden water damage, contact us immediately to schedule an assessment.
